30 reservists awarded

THE military recognized 30 reservists from the 1102nd Ready Reserve Infantry Battalion, 1102nd CDC, Regional Community Defense Group, Reserve Command for their service at a ceremony held at Campsite in Apokon, Tagum City, Davao del Norte, on April 16.

Colonel Ronnie Babac, 1001st Brigade commander, presided over the event and pinned the rank to 17 newly promoted sergeants, nine corporals, and four private first class. 

He also awarded the Gawad sa Kaunlaran and Military Commendation Medal to the reservists.

Babac praised the reservists for their spirit of volunteerism and their role in the community

“Each of you is the embodiment of the spirit of volunteerism which bespeaks the commitment ‘Para sa Bayan.’ Your role is an integral part that constitutes a connecting link to the regular force of the AFP and with the society,” he said.

He also urged them to sustain the peace in Davao del Norte, which is an insurgency-free province. He said, “It is indeed imperative to sustain the peace in our area of responsibility; because having peace means having an opportunity for economic growth and progress where investment and development come in.”

The ceremony was also attended by Col. Josue M. Caberto, croup director of the 11th Regional Community Defense Group, Reserve Command.

The pinning of ranks and awarding of medals are military traditions that recognize the accomplishment and responsibility of soldiers who are promoted to a higher rank or who contribute to the mission of the command.
